Quickly: name an opera composer who is alive today!

Can’t think of one? Even if you have never listened to opera, chances are you know the names of at least a few of the great opera composers of the past, like Mozart, Wagner, Handel, and Verdi.

Sadly, they wouldn’t have a chance in today’s world.

On a recent broadcast of a television show called Dancing with the Stars, singer Chaka Khan was asked by an interviewer which song she had chosen for her dance. She said that she would be dancing to “Chicago by Frank Sinatra.”

Chicago was not by Frank Sinatra. He was only one of the people who sang and recorded it, and he did so decades after it was written by a composer whose name was Fred Fisher. Ever heard of Fred Fisher? No, of course not! Perhaps Kahn can be excused; as a performer herself, it is only natural that she would want to give credit to another performer.

Our society glamorizes performers and scorns composers so much, however, that in the USA, stating that a song is by a musician rather than by the actual  composer has become a habit in just a few years. It is a cruel one. Even on older TV shows like American Idol, (which should have known better, but probably was largely responsible for popularizing this travesty), singers routinely say that the music they will be singing is “by” an individual who had performed the music at an earlier time.

It is both sad and insulting that composers and lyricists are seldom mentioned and even more rarely given credit for their compositions; the only exceptions occur when the performer is also the composer. It takes incredible talent to compose an enduring piece of music. Mozart and Beethoven would go unrecognized in contemporary society, and Burt Bacharach or the astonishing team of Rodgers and Hammerstein would be complete unknowns.

The  performer is glorified. The person with the huger talent—that individual who composed the piece—is left out of the loop and forced to fade into anonymity. And the real loser? Music. Who will write brilliant music when it’s a sure bet that nobody will ever even know your name, much less give you credit?

  2. Sorry people, but there is no evidence whatsoever for chemtrails. A YouTube is not evidence. No one has ever brought a single bit of solid evidence before the U.S. Congress. There are hundreds of thousands of airplanes in the air, however, from UPS, FedEx, United Airlines, Southwest, etc., that all leave water vapor trails. These contrails vary in texture and size depending on the altitude, temperature and humidity. The chemicals "discovered" on the ground have always been there. If chemtrails were real, not only would the droplets fall far, far away from the place where they are spotted in the sky; we would have to have a huge complex with enormous plants and storage facilities, employing thousands of workers, along with great fleets of airplanes. Check the flight patterns, which frequently crisscross and parallel one another, and check to see what airlines are flying overhead when you think chemtrails are being spread. You will be surprised.

  5. Detoxing? If it's not from an addictive substance, it's probably worthless. A huge sham market has been created around the theme of detoxing: removing assorted toxins and unwanted byproducts from the body. The actual truth is that without hospitalization and specialized intensive care, there are almost no substances that will remove toxins from your body, despite what the labels say. Sorry. The best way to detox is to eat healthy foods that support your body's own detox system--the liver and kidneys--and to drink reasonable amounts of water. That's it. Nearly everything else purported to detox you, from soaking in Epsom salts to drinking special potions to going on detox diets, is bunk.
